In today’s rapidly evolving data landscape, businesses strive to make meaningful decisions from vast amounts of data. An often-overlooked core technology that aids organizations in achieving this is dimensional data modeling. With data warehouses becoming more prevalent, the ability to efficiently organize and extract valuable insights is more crucial than ever. As organizations aim to leverage this wealth of information, understanding dimensional data modeling’s role in categorizing and optimizing data becomes paramount.
Analyzing the Core of Dimensional Data Modeling
Dimensional data modeling organizes data within data warehouses into two primary components: fact tables and dimension tables. Fact tables are essential for storing quantitative data relevant to business processes, allowing for a detailed examination of metrics like sales figures or transaction counts. By maintaining the integrity and performance of these fact tables, businesses can ensure accurate measurement and rapid data retrieval to support decision-making.
Additionally, dimension tables play a complementary role by providing context to the numbers stored in the fact tables. These tables contain descriptive attributes such as customer demographics and product details, enabling more precise data categorization, which facilitates clearer query operations. By combining these dimensions, businesses can effectively align their data analysis with overarching business objectives and gain comprehensive insights.
Two unique schemas, the star and snowflake schemas, define how these components interrelate. The star schema provides a straightforward setup where dimension tables are connected directly to fact tables, delivering efficiency and simplicity in data querying. Conversely, the snowflake schema takes a more normalized approach by expanding dimensions into related tables, which may lead to more complex queries but offers enhanced flexibility when managing data with intricate relationships.
Delving into Innovations
Recent advancements in dimensional data modeling focus on enhancing scalability and adaptability in response to growing data complexities. Innovations such as automation in schema design and the incorporation of machine learning for predictive analytics are transforming how organizations process data. Furthermore, the adoption of cloud-based solutions facilitates smoother integrations and offers scalable storage options, enabling companies to manage extensive data volumes with ease.
The trend toward a greater emphasis on real-time analytics is evident as businesses shift from traditional batch processing to more dynamic analysis techniques. This transition requires dimensional data modeling to adapt to ever-changing business conditions and real-time decision-making needs, ensuring continuous improvement in the accuracy and efficiency of data extraction and interpretation.
Dimensional Modeling in Practice
Numerous industries rely on dimensional data modeling to guide their strategy and operations. In retail, businesses leverage this approach to understand consumer behavior and optimize inventory management by examining sales trends across dimensions like geography or product category. The healthcare industry also benefits from effectively organizing patient data, enhancing care delivery while maintaining compliance with regulatory standards.
Unique implementations showcase the flexibility of dimensional data modeling. For example, financial institutions use this modeling to streamline complex risk analysis processes across different timeframes and portfolios. These case studies demonstrate dimensional modeling’s adaptability and effectiveness in meeting varying business needs, further validating its significance across diverse sectors.
Addressing Challenges
Despite its advantages, dimensional data modeling faces several challenges that can hinder its adoption. Technical obstacles such as managing scalability and integrating intricate data sources are persistent issues, especially in businesses handling significant data complexities. Moreover, regulatory constraints in certain industries add layers of complexity when designing and implementing data models.
Enabling seamless data integration requires robust data governance to establish standards and ensure compliance, essential for maintaining the integrity and reliability of insights drawn from data warehouses. Organizations must tackle these challenges to make the most of their dimensional data modeling efforts, balancing technical requirements with strategic objectives.
Looking Forward
Future advancements in dimensional data modeling are expected to enhance its adaptability and refine its integration with emerging technologies like artificial intelligence. As AI becomes more prevalent, it will likely influence the evolution of dimensional modeling, driving refined data models capable of extracting actionable insights and supporting innovative applications.
Potential developments may include automated schema generation that responds efficiently to business changes, minimizing manual intervention. Additionally, more seamless interactions between on-premise and cloud environments will further streamline the data modeling process, promising continued improvement in efficiency and scalability across industries.
Conclusion: Charting the Path Ahead
In recent years, dimensional data modeling proved vital for streamlining data warehouse architecture and enhancing business decision-making capabilities. By carefully managing data through structured fact and dimension tables, this method facilitated a deeper understanding of both present and historical trends. As organizations navigated a data-driven landscape, the integration of adaptive schemas and real-time processing capabilities became increasingly necessary to thrive.
Looking forward, adapting dimensional data modeling to incorporate ever-evolving technology will be crucial. Companies that remain proactive in embracing emerging trends and addressing existing challenges have the potential to harness the full capabilities of this powerful modeling technique, ensuring sustained effectiveness at the core of their data strategy initiatives.